Jim Duguid is a Scottish musician and songwriter best known for co-writing the Alex Clare song "Too Close". == Biography == A native of Glasgow, Duguid cut his teeth playing drums in a number of bands which centred around the vibrant 90's Glasgow music scene and the iconic King Tuts Wah Wah Hut. As a songwriter, Jim Duguid first charted in 2003 with Genie in a Bottle / Save Yourself.The artist placed 2 songs on the Billboard Hot 100, one of which reached the Top‑10.The artist scored 9 UK Top‑75 entries, including 3 Top‑10 placements.On US Alternative the artist achieved 1 number‑one.
